RULE §58.23Non-commercial (Recreational) Fishing

(a) It is lawful to take oysters for personal use by non-mechanical means.

(b) Gear Restrictions. It is unlawful while taking or attempting to take oysters for personal use to:

  (1) use a dredge that exceeds 14 inches in width; or

  (2) have more than one dredge connected in any manner to a winch, chain or other lifting device during the open public season; or

  (3) have on board any dredge(s), other than the one connected to a winch, chain, or other lifting device, unless secured below deck, to or on the wheelhouse, or to the deck in such a manner as to not be readily accessible for use.

(c) Seasons and Times.

  (1) The open season extends from November 1 of one year through April 30 of the following year.

  (2) Legal oyster fishing days-Monday through Saturday.

  (3) Legal oystering hours--sunrise to 3:30 p.m.

(d) Possession Limit. It is unlawful for a person to take in one day or possess, more than two sacks of legal sized oysters.

(e) Prohibition of Sale. It is unlawful to sell oysters taken without a valid commercial oyster fishing license.
